The 2024 APTA Private Practice Annual Conference Qualifies for a Maximum of 1.65 CEUs (16.5 Contact Hours/CCUs).

Complete your online session evaluations and receive your credit certificate upon completion. The deadline to enter sessions for continuing education credit and to retrieve your certificate is January 31, 2025. 

*Please note: the Administrators Certificate Program sessions and the Pre-conference Workshops impact the maximum hours that can be earned.

State Approvals

As a Component of the APTA, the APTA Private Practice’s courses are accepted in the following jurisdictions, as allowed by the type of course requirements in state regulations: AL, AZ, CO, CT, DC, DE, FL, GA, HI, IA, ID, IL, IN, KS, KY, LA, MI, MN, MO, MS, MT, NC, ND, NE, NH, NY, OR, PR, RI, SC, SD, TN, UT, VA, VT, WA, WI, WV, and WY.

APTA Private Practice is an Approved Provider through the California Physical Therapy Association (Provider # CPTAAP-35) and the Texas Physical Therapy Association (Provider #2610027TX). 

This activity has been approved by the Arkansas State Board of Physical Therapy (Approval #APTA-AR 2178), the New Mexico Board of Physical Therapy, the New Jersey State Board of Physical Therapy Examiners (Approval #2407-46), and the Ohio Physical Therapy Association (approval #24S2406).

This course has been approved by the Maryland Board of Physical Therapy Examiners for 16.5 continuing education hours.

Those in Oklahoma may apply individually for credit. 
Alaska and Pennsylvania do not accept credits for content related to practice management.

APTA Private Practice is seeking approval for the program in Nevada. This page will be updated as states issue approvals.
